The Mystery of Oneness Revealed
Using the powerful illustration of Adam and Eve's creation, this book unveils the greatest biblical type of the Body of Christ's formation. Just as Eve was taken from Adam's rib and they became "one flesh," believers are taken from Christ and become members of His body, of His flesh, and of His bones. This profound mystery explains how individual believers collectively form the physical manifestation of Christ on earth.

Addressing the Grace Revolution
Apostle Banks provides crucial correction to modern "grace revolution" teachings that minimize the power of grace to deliver believers from sin itself. She demonstrates through Scripture that grace is not merely God's tolerance of our continued sinfulness, but His supernatural power to free us completely from sin's dominion. This book reveals how the Spirit of Grace enables believers to walk in holiness and present their bodies as living sacrifices.

The Resurrection Power and Eternal Bodies
One of the book's most compelling sections explores the resurrection of the dead and the transformation of our physical bodies. Apostle Banks explains how believers' bodies will be changed from natural to spiritual, from corruptible to incorruptible. She reveals that even in death, believers merely "fall asleep" because their bodies belong to Christ and will be raised in glory.
